Short form to Abbreviate Hierarchical Cumulative Voting. 1 popular form of Abbreviation for Hierarchical … WebWith cumulative voting, the shareholder has 900 votes, calculated by multiplying the number of shares (100) by the number of seats to fill (9). He can take his 900 votes and give them to whomever he wishes. Thus, if he desires to vote for only three candidates, he can cast 300 for each one. Or he can cast 600 for one of the three candidates ...
